Owens handed HEC whistle
May 11 2009
Welsh referee Nigel Owens has been appointed to officiate this season's Heineken Cup Final between Leinster and Leicester at Murrayfield.
The May 23 fixture will see Owens taking charge of Europe's remaining two once again after holding the whistle last term. He is also the third official to referee in more than one final.
Tournament organisers ERC also announced that Irishman George Clancy will referee the European Challenge Cup Final between Bourgoin and Northampton on the previous day at Twickenham Stoop.
Heineken Cup Final - Saturday, May 23
Leicester Tigers v Leinster, 17.00 BST at Murrayfield Stadium
Referee: Nigel Owens (Wales)
4th Official: Christophe Berdos (France)
European Challenge Cup Final - Friday, May 22
Northampton Saints v Bourgoin, 19.45 BST at Twickenham Stoop
Referee: George Clancy (Ireland)
4th Official: Peter Fitzgibbon (Ireland)
